Why Choosing the Right Checking Account Matters
In today’s fast-paced economy, having an appropriate checking account can streamline your daily transactions. A great checking account not only provides easy access to cash but can also offer attractive features such as low fees, cashback rewards, and online banking conveniences.
What to Consider When Selecting a Checking Account
When evaluating checking accounts, consider these key factors:
- Fees: Monthly maintenance fees can eat into your budget; look for accounts with low or no fees.
- Accessibility: Consider the ease of accessing your funds through ATMs and online banking.
- Rewards: Some accounts offer cashback on purchases or interest on balances.
- Customer Service: Good customer service can make a substantial difference when you need help.

H2: How to Choose the Best Checking Account for Your Needs
H3: Step-by-Step Guide to Selecting a Checking Account
- Define Your Banking Habits: Do you frequently use ATMs? Or prefer online transactions? Your habits should guide your selection.
- Compare Fees and Interest Rates: Research different banks and their associated fees vs. interest rates.
- Read Reviews: Check online reviews or community feedback about customer service and overall satisfaction.
- Evaluate Features: Assess which features, such as mobile banking or budgeting tools, matter most to you.
- Consider Future Needs: Think about how your financial situation might change in the coming years.
H3: Tips for Managing Your Checking Account Wisely
- Regularly Monitor Transactions: Keep an eye on your account to avoid fraud and overdrafts.
- Utilize Budgeting Tools: Take advantage of any budgeting features provided by your bank.
- Set Up Alerts: Enable alerts for low balances or unusual transactions to stay informed.

H2: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
H3: What is a Checking Account?
A checking account is a type of bank account that allows you to deposit money, make withdrawals, and manage your finances easily.
H3: How do I Open a Checking Account?
To open a checking account, start by researching banks, gathering necessary documentation (ID, proof of address), and completing an application either online or in person.
H3: Are there Fees Associated with Checking Accounts?
Many checking accounts come with fees—like monthly maintenance fees, overdraft fees, or ATM fees. It is essential to read the terms and choose an account with minimal fees.
H3: Can I Access My Checking Account Online?
Yes, most banks offer online banking services, allowing you to manage your account, view statements, and conduct transactions online.
